Assessing the Size of Your Home

For a 2000 sq ft home, the size of your new AC unit must be calculated accurately to ensure efficiency. Generally, you’ll need about 20 BTUs per square foot of living space. This means you'll require approximately 40,000 BTUs for effective cooling.

Installation Costs

Labor costs vary significantly based on location and the complexity of the installation. In Middlefield, CT, expect labor fees ranging from $100 to $250 per hour. Installation may take several hours depending on the existing ductwork and electrical connections.

Energy Efficiency Ratings Explained

When budgeting for your new AC unit in Middlefield, it’s essential to consider its energy efficiency rating (SEER). The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) measures how efficiently an AC unit operates over an entire cooling season.

  • Minimum SEER Rating: The federal minimum is currently set at 14 SEER.
  • Higher Ratings: Units with ratings above 16 SEER typically cost more upfront but can save you money on energy bills long-term.
